The Casibari Rock Formations are one of Aruba’s most fascinating natural landmarks, with giant boulders scattered across the desert terrain.
Geologists still puzzle over how these formations came to be, but locals have long embraced them as part of the island’s cultural story.
Guests can wander through winding trails that weave between the rocks, climb stairways carved into the stones, and reach the top for sweeping views of the island stretching from the coastline to the inland hills. The area also features small gardens, shaded rest stops, and carvings that hint at Aruba’s earliest inhabitants.

Casibari Rock Formations
Casibari Rock Formations’ huge tonalite boulders sit together in a residential area, just off the main road to Santa Cruz. Walking trails and steps through the boulders allow hikers to reach the top to obtain breathtaking 360 views. What’s more, there is also free Wi-Fi available here. And if you want to satisfy your appetite after climbing the hills, you’ll find the BBQ Bar & Grill offering snacks, cold drinks and shaded seating.
